Output 643b64d3160816bb6f337a150621f4e60a345e6c71703671c2aff20a666ae79c:0

value
495952655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4221a72959fc7df8f7d0af10fd0b1cdcc90559 OP_EQUAL
address
MEwfV6Ut9rS2p3QJFtZA5CNW3cLh41RYtS
transaction
643b64d3160816bb6f337a150621f4e60a345e6c71703671c2aff20a666ae79c
spent
true